Asia's Energy Challenge

Author(s): Matthew Hulbert
Journal Title: Public Policy Research (PPR)
Volume: 17
Issue: 3
Pages: 152-156
Publisher(s): The Institute for Public Policy Research
Publication Year: 2010

Energy markets have changed in recent years, and the energy heavyweights of the Middle East, Latin America and Central Asia are increasingly looking East for security of demand. As China's global energy reach spreads, the author asks whether the fragile Sino-Indian energy partnership can be sustained and what the role the West should play to prevent an escalation of tensions in the international battle for resources.
